報錯資訊:
Error: Kubernetes cluster unreachable: Get "http://localhost:8080/version?timeout=32s": dial tcp [::1]:8080: connect: connection refused
報錯原因: helm v3版本不再需要Tiller,而是直接訪問ApiServer來與k8s互動,通過環境變數KUBECONFIG來讀取存有ApiServre的地址與token的組態檔地址,默認地址為~/.kube/config
解決方法:
手動配置 KUBECONFIG環境變數
-
臨時解決:
export KUBECONFIG=/etc/rancher/k3s/k3s.yaml -
永久解決:
- 執行:
vi /etc/profile - 寫入內容:
export KUBECONFIG=/etc/rancher/k3s/k3s.yaml - 執行:
source /etc/profile
- 執行:
轉載請註明出處,本文鏈接:https://www.uj5u.com/qukuanlian/243902.html
標籤:區塊鏈
